Verify Tire Size: Verifying tire size involves confirming that the tire dimensions match the specifications for both the original and target vehicle. Tire sizes are indicated in a format such as P215/65R15. This indicates the tire’s width, aspect ratio, and diameter. Using the wrong size can lead to handling issues and safety risks, as noted by the Tire and Rim Association.
-
Check Load Index: Checking the load index ensures that the tire can support the weight of the vehicle. The load index corresponds to the maximum load a tire can carry at its specified pressure. Each vehicle has a recommended load rating, which should not be exceeded. The National Highway Traffic Safety Administration (NHTSA) emphasizes that using tires with an adequate load index is crucial for safety.
-
Consider Speed Rating: Considering the speed rating is important for the performance of the vehicle. Speed ratings indicate the maximum speed each tire can safely sustain. For instance, a tire rated for 250 km/h (155 mph) should not be used on a vehicle that requires a tire rated for less. This key aspect can prevent tire blowouts and improve driving safety, as highlighted in studies by tire manufacturers.

How Can You Ensure Proper Tire Maintenance During Interchange?
Proper tire maintenance during interchange involves ensuring the correct tire selection, regular inspections, and timely rotations. These steps help maintain vehicle performance and safety.
-
Correct tire selection: Choosing the right tires for your vehicle is crucial. Consider factors such as tire size, type (all-season, winter, etc.), and load rating. The wrong tire can affect handling, fuel efficiency, and safety. Refer to the vehicle’s manual or the tire placard for specific requirements.
-
Regular inspections: Frequently check tires for signs of wear or damage. This includes examining tread depth, sidewalls, and air pressure. Use a tread depth gauge; a minimum tread depth of 2/32 inches is often recommended for safe performance. According to the National Highway Traffic Safety Administration (NHTSA, 2020), maintaining proper air pressure can improve tire life by up to 25%.
-
Timely rotations: Rotate tires every 5,000 to 8,000 miles to ensure even wear. Uneven wear can lead to decreased performance and premature tire failure. Tire rotation patterns may vary depending on your vehicle’s drivetrain—ensure you follow manufacturer guidelines.
By following these practices, you can enhance tire longevity and improve overall vehicle safety.
